Skip to content

Memory Mind keeps your memories in format of images and videos organized in one place, with email notifications available to remind you of a certain memory on a chosen date.

Notifications You must be signed in to change notification settings

bemoierian/Memory-Mind

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

35 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Memory Mind Server-Side App

Description

Memory Mind keeps your memories in format of images and videos organized in one place, with email notifications available to remind you of a certain memory on a chosen date.

Tools

  • NodeJS (MVC architecture)
  • Express
  • MongoDB
  • Mongoose
  • Firebase Cloud Storage
  • JWT
  • dotenv
  • SendGrid email service

Features

  • User registration
  • User authentication
  • User profile (update profile picture, check used storage)
  • Input validation
  • Email notifications
  • Pagination
  • Upload memory (image/video, date, description)
  • Delete memory
  • Update memory

Frontend repo

Memory Mind Frontend

About

Memory Mind keeps your memories in format of images and videos organized in one place, with email notifications available to remind you of a certain memory on a chosen date.

Resources

Stars

Watchers

Forks